To comfortably buy a median-priced home in ZIP 39629 in Bogue Chitto CDP, MS, a household would need roughly $38,000 in annual income under a 20% down, 30-year loan at 6.8% (illustrative), keeping housing costs near 28% of income. Estimated monthly PITI is about $889. That sits below the local median household income ($58,208), suggesting the typical household income is closer to a workable buy-in level under these assumptions. Rates, taxes, insurance, and HOA fees vary — treat this as a planning estimate, not a lender quote.
